如何将文件传输到VPS?
卡尔云官网
www.kaeryun.com
在现代互联网时代,将文件传输到虚拟主机(VPS)上是一个非常常见的操作,无论是上传文件、备份数据还是运行脚本,VPS都扮演着重要的角色,如何将文件传输到VPS呢?以下是一些简单易懂的步骤,帮助你顺利完成。
使用文件传输工具
文件传输工具是上传文件到VPS的最直接方式,这类工具通常提供简单直观的界面,适合非技术人员使用。
-
WinSCP(WindowsFTP)
WinSCP是一个非常流行的文件传输工具,适用于Windows系统,它支持拖放功能,非常方便。- 下载并安装WinSCP。
- 打开WinSCP,选择本地计算机作为客户端,VPS服务器作为远程计算机。
- 连接到VPS的远程桌面,输入VPS的用户名和密码。
- 将文件拖放到VPS的文件夹中,或者通过文件选择器上传。
-
FileZilla
FileZilla是一个开源的FTP客户端,支持多平台,它界面友好,功能强大。- 下载并安装FileZilla。
- 配置客户端和远程计算机,连接到VPS。
- 上传文件时,可以选择压缩或解压文件,方便管理大文件。
使用FTP服务
FTP(File Transfer Protocol)是最基本的文件传输协议之一,如果你已经配置好了FTP服务器,可以直接使用。
-
WinSCP中的FTP选项
在WinSCP中,你可以选择“使用FTP”作为远程计算机的连接方式,这样,你可以通过FTP协议上传文件。 -
直接访问FTP服务器
如果VPS的FTP服务已经配置好,可以直接在浏览器中访问FTP服务器地址,输入用户名和密码后,就可以上传文件了。
使用SSH连接
SSH(Secure Shell)是一种安全的远程登录协议,也可以用于文件传输。
-
SSH连接
在VPS的控制面板中,找到SSH终端,输入用户名和密码,就可以连接到VPS。 -
上传文件
连接到VPS后,可以使用curl命令或类似的命令行工具上传文件。curl -F 'file=@/path/to/file' http://vps IP:端口
这种方式适合技术稍熟悉的朋友,操作相对简单。
使用SFTP
SFTP(SSH File Transfer Protocol)是一种安全的文件传输协议,结合了SSH和FTP的优点。
-
配置SFTP服务器
在VPS上配置一个SFTP服务器,设置好用户名和密码,上传配置文件到本地。 -
上传文件
使用支持SFTP的客户端工具,如WinSCP或FileZilla,配置好SFTP服务器后,上传文件。
使用HTTP代理
HTTP代理是一种间接的方式,通过中间服务器传输文件,这种方式通常用于测试或特殊情况。
-
配置HTTP代理
在VPS上配置一个HTTP服务器,设置好端口和认证。 -
上传文件
使用支持HTTP代理的工具,将文件上传到代理服务器,然后将代理服务器的响应地址告诉客户端。
注意事项
- 权限问题:确保文件传输权限正确,避免被VPS系统拒绝。
- 文件大小限制:部分VPS的文件传输速度或大小有限制,注意查看配置。
- 网络稳定性:上传大文件时,确保网络连接稳定,避免中断。
通过以上方法,你可以轻松地将文件传输到VPS上,选择最适合你需求的工具,按照步骤操作即可,希望这篇文章能帮助你解决传输文件的问题!
卡尔云官网
www.kaeryun.com